Rhinovirus infections

P. Higgins

Published 1973 in Postgraduate medical journal

ABSTRACT

One hundred and seventy-five rhinoviruses were isolated from 4·4% of patients in the general practice survey and 44 from 1·8% of children in the hospital survey. Isolations were made at all times of the year and although isolated most frequently from cases of common cold rhinoviruses were also found in association with other respiratory syndromes.
